Is Summerfield Estates Safe?

Not really — crime is above the national average. Summerfield Estates in Neptune, NJ has a safety grade of C-. The overall crime index is 152, which is 52% above the national average of 100.

Compared to the Neptune average (crime index 123), Summerfield Estates is 29% higher in overall crime.

Looking at specific crime types, vehicle theft is the most elevated concern (index: 166, 66% above average), while burglary is the lowest risk (index: 100).
